2. There are 2 branches of the same pizza parlor that deliver to my house, so the price and taste is the same regardless of where I order. I have recorded the length of time from hanging up the phone after placing an order to answering the front door when the delivery arrives for orders from both locations. The east location delivered 13 pizzas in an average of 27.4 minutes with a standard deviation of 1.7 minutes, and the west location delivered 12 pizzas in an average of 22.8 minutes with a standard deviation of 1.2 minutes. a. Can we assume the variation is the same for both locations? b. Does the west location deliver pizza faster than the east location?Explanation / Answer
a)
No we can not assume that variation is same for both locations because east location has standard deviation 1.7 minutes and west location has standard deviation 1.2 minutes i.e. variation of east location more than the west location.
b)
Yes, west location deliver pizza faster than the east location because east location delever pizzas on an average 27.4 minutes with standard deviation 1.7 minutes while west location delever pizzas on an average 22.8 minutes with standard deviation 1.2 minutes i.e. average time to delever pizzas for west location is smaaler as compair to east location also variation of east location more than the west location
